D3dx9 49.dll Patched Jun 2026

– Uninstalling old software, cleaning your system with a registry cleaner, or manually deleting files (thinking they are viruses) can remove the DLL.

Once you resolve the error, here is how to ensure it never comes back:

Because d3dx9_49.dll is a well-known system library name, malware authors have occasionally used the same name to disguise malicious DLLs. Signs of a fake or infected file include: D3dx9 49.dll

But what exactly is this file? Why does it keep disappearing? And most importantly, how do you fix it without damaging your system?

A: Yes. Windows 11 does not include DX9 by default. You must install it via the DirectX End-User Runtime. – Uninstalling old software, cleaning your system with

For new development, relying on d3dx9_49.dll is strongly discouraged. However, for maintaining or playing legacy games, this DLL remains essential.

If you are only getting the error for one specific game, the game's installer likely includes the necessary DirectX files. Why does it keep disappearing

: System files like this are usually located in C:\Windows\System32 (for 64-bit files) or C:\Windows\SysWOW64 (for 32-bit files on 64-bit systems).